Career Information

Debut: 2015

Final Season: 2018

Team: Los Angeles Dodgers

Born: 1987 in Bellflower, CA

Career Statistics

Batting

Games Played: 118
Runs: 1

Pitching

Win-Loss: 6-5
ERA: 3.55
Games: 118
Strikeouts: 93
